⚠ Exploited in the wild. CISA added CVE-2026-3502 to its Known Exploited Vulnerabilities catalog on Apr 2, 2026, with a federal patch deadline of Apr 16, 2026 — meaning attackers are actively using it. If you run the affected software, patch it immediately.

TrueConf Client contains a download of code without integrity check vulnerability. An attacker able to influence the update delivery path can substitute a tampered payload. Execution of that payload during the update process can result in arbitrary code execution in the context of the updater or the affected user account. This matters because endpoint clients that pull and run updates without verification create a direct path for code execution on managed devices.

How it works

The weakness is categorized as CWE-494. The client retrieves update content over a path an attacker can influence and does not verify the integrity of the received payload before execution or installation. Substitution of the payload therefore allows the attacker-supplied code to run with the privileges of the update process or the logged-in user. No further client-side checks are described in the available summary.

Am I affected? How to find it in your systems

Inventory all installations of TrueConf Client on endpoints and any systems that receive updates through the affected mechanism. Confirm the presence of the client software and review its update configuration against the vendor advisory. Because the vulnerability concerns the update path, examine network routes used for client updates and any proxy or internal distribution points that could be altered. No specific log signatures or telemetry indicators are provided in the summary; monitor standard process-creation and file-write events around the client updater executable for unexpected behavior.

How to remediate

Apply the vendor-supplied update that addresses the integrity check. After patching, review the client configuration to ensure updates are delivered only from trusted sources and that any available integrity verification options are enabled. For this class of weakness, restrict update sources to authenticated internal repositories where feasible and limit the ability of users to trigger or approve updates outside controlled channels.

If you can't patch immediately

Follow the vendor instructions for available mitigations. Where the client is used with cloud services, apply the controls required by BOD 22-01. Segment networks so that endpoints running the client cannot reach arbitrary external update locations. Consider disabling automatic updates until a verified package can be supplied through a controlled channel. Monitor update-related processes and network connections for anomalies while the exposure remains. If mitigations cannot be applied, discontinue use of the product.
